How much do freelance frame fertility j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for freelance frame fertility in the United States is $47.71,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$24.28 and $61.78 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Freelance Frame Fertility vs Freelance Fertility Coach?

AspectFreelance Frame FertilityFreelance Fertility Coach
CredentialsTypically requires certification in fertility or reproductive healthOften certified in coaching or fertility counseling
Work EnvironmentIndependent, project-based, often remoteOne-on-one client sessions, often remote or in-person
Industry UsageUsed by fertility clinics, health organizations, or as independent consultantsUsed by individuals seeking fertility guidance, clinics, or wellness centers

Freelance Frame Fertility focuses on providing specialized fertility-related services, often with a medical or technical background, while Freelance Fertility Coach emphasizes personalized coaching and emotional support for clients navigating fertility challenges. Both roles are flexible, client-focused, and typically operate independently, but they differ in credentials and service approach.
